SoyFoam Benefits

The first and only Greenscreen Certified Gold Fire Foam, SoyFoam is made with soy flour and engineered to be a safe fire combatant while protecting our firefighters and our communities

For Counties

Each organized county soybean board will donate five pails of SoyFoam to their respective fire departments (10 if a combined county). The county board can determine which departments receive the foam.

Though SoyFoam is free of harmful PFAS chemicals, it’s still recommended to follow current decontamination policies and procedures.
It is available in 5-gallon pails, 55-gallon drums and 250-gallon totes.
SoyFoam can be frozen, heated and thawed and will still be fully functional. It also has a shelf life of 10 years.
